Global Heated Tobacco Product User Estimates, 2014-2024: Descriptive Surveillance Study Using Manufacturer

Global heated tobacco product (HTP) users rapidly increased from 2014 to 2024, with estimates ranging from 45.6 to 78.7 million. Future surveys will refine these HTP user estimates.
Area of Science:
- Tobacco control research
- Epidemiology
- Public health surveillance
Background:
- Heated tobacco products (HTPs) have seen rapid global expansion since 2014.
- Limited comparable global estimates of HTP users exist due to inconsistent national surveys and surveillance systems.
Purpose of the Study:
- To create a reproducible global time series of HTP user estimates from 2014-2024.
- To quantify uncertainty in HTP user estimates.
- To compare manufacturer-disclosed data with survey-based prevalence data.
Main Methods:
- Compiled annual HTP user counts and shipment volumes from tobacco company disclosures.
- Estimated user numbers by converting shipment volumes using brand-specific consumption assumptions.
- Conducted sensitivity analysis excluding company user counts and using literature-based consumption parameters.
- Compared estimates with user counts derived from national prevalence data in 35 countries.
Main Results:
- Global HTP users reached an estimated 48.9 million in 2024 (range: 45.6-52.1 million) in the primary series.
- A shipment-only series yielded higher estimates (67.9 million; range: 59.7-78.7 million).
- Survey-based estimates for 35 countries indicated 21.8 million users, reflecting partial geographic coverage.
Conclusions:
- A transparent, updateable global time series demonstrates significant HTP growth from 2014-2024.
- 2024 global HTP user estimates range from 45.6 to 78.7 million, depending on the methodology.
- Incorporating standardized HTP measures into national surveys will improve future estimates and reduce uncertainty.
